Oil Gauge level
 
Where should it be at idle? I'm right at 2, is that too low to run on?

Brando 05-16-2010 04:44 PM

Mine normally drops to around 2 at idle when oil is hot.

As long as it goes up as your RPM's increase, you are prob fine.

fotostars 05-16-2010 07:42 PM

And just to be clear for other readers. This is not a "gauge level" (as in how much oil do I have) but it is representing the oil pressure...

~2 at idle is normal, goes up as RPM goes up... :)
